Capt. Bouncer Smith has been taking people fishing for more than 50
years. He runs his 33 foot boat, Bouncer’s Dusky, out of Miami, FL.
His awards and accolades are lengthy, highlighted by a lifetime
achievement award from The Billfish Foundation. In 2014, Bouncer
was inducted into the International Game Fish Association’s (IGFA)
Legendary Captain and Crew Hall of Fame. He has guided anglers to
more than 70 IGFA world records and helped popularize kite fishing
and the use of down riggers in South Florida. He is one of the most
versatile guides there is as he can consistently catch Swordfish in
1,000 feet of water, run to the reef to rack up pelagics, then
sneak in-shore and catch monster Tarpon and Snook. This man can do
it all. Bouncer is a gentle giant. I’ve always cherished being in
his presence. In this episode, we talk about the abundance of
Sharks in South Florida, thoughts on killing fish, and Bouncer’s
longtime struggle with his weight.
